TimberRock Landscape Center is a landscaping supply store located in Windsor, Colorado. Serving the 80550 area, the business provides a range of materials and products essential for landscaping projects. Its inventory supports both residential and commercial landscaping needs, offering various supplies that contribute to outdoor design and maintenance.
The store is situated at 28629 Weld County Road 17, providing easy access for customers in the Windsor region. It functions as a resource for individuals and professionals seeking quality landscaping materials. TimberRock Landscape Center maintains a focus on delivering necessary products to enhance landscaping efforts throughout the local community.
With contact available through a direct phone line, the center facilitates communication for inquiries and orders. The presence of an online platform further supports customers in obtaining information about available supplies. TimberRock Landscape Center continues to operate as a dedicated source within Windsor’s landscaping supply market.


































